About Shigeto Koyama

Shigeto Koyama is a scholar working on Oral Surgery, Periodontics and Complementary and Manual Therapy, having authored 33 papers that have together received 383 indexed citations. Recurring topics across this work include Dental Implant Techniques and Outcomes (16 papers), Reconstructive Surgery and Microvascular Techniques (7 papers) and Bone Tissue Engineering Materials (5 papers). The work is most often cited by research in Oral Surgery (197 citations), Orthodontics (98 citations) and General Dentistry (38 citations). Shigeto Koyama has collaborated with scholars based in Japan, Australia and United Kingdom. Frequent co-authors include Keiichi Sasaki, Nobuhiro Yoda, Masayoshi Yokoyama, Qing Li, Keke Zheng, Junning Chen, Christopher C. Peck, Michael V. Swain, Zhipeng Liao and Naoko Sato.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Biomechanics and Clinical Oral Implants Research.
